Post by muhanad1992 »

Net sand * N/G ??
Do you mean Gross Zone for layer * N/G or Net Pay for Layer * N/G ??

for Example i have table for one layer
Gross = 12.5m , Net=8.99m, N/G=71.9%

as your mention pay zone = Net * N/G so 8.99* 0.719 ?? or 12.5*0.719 so the result will be 8.99m ??

N/G means Net to Gross,

In your case N/G is 0.719

But if you have the net pay you can use it directly into Saphir which is 8.99 m
